Based on 14 sold lots tracked by OpeningBid, the median auction price of a George Frederick Watts painting is $15,710.
The highest price recorded at auction for a George Frederick Watts painting is $698,175.
Based on 13 sold lots tracked by OpeningBid, the median auction price of a George Frederick Watts work on paper is $4,825.
The highest price recorded at auction for a George Frederick Watts work on paper is $50,750.
George Frederick Watts's auction record is $698,175, set on 2020-12-10.
